

4. On the results page, move to the panel on the left and select desired filters to limit or expand the search and its results. (For example, some options here that you can set are Language/Dialect to limit results to your language of choice or set a particular date range for results.) (See the 3 notes below.) Be sure the Retain Filters box at the top is checked and hit Search.
Note: Important limit here when searching for books: Under Item Format, check the boxes for Print Book and/or eBook. If you only want to find eBook results, make sure this is the only option selected for format.
Note: The "Book" filter here includes print and eBook but the filter can be refined to one or the other on the results page.
Note: The default setting in the Advanced Search searches Libraries Worldwide. Under Held by My Library, at the bottom of the Search Tools, check the Azusa Pacific University box in order to search only our holdings. Broadening the search pool to also include holdings in California Academic Libraries and/or (keeping or broadening to) Libraries Worldwide (WorldCat) can be selected here or later when viewing results in your search. Searching Libraries Worldwide will allow for requesting of material that we do not own when you open a record from the search results.
6. Click on the linked title of a promising book to see a full display record for more information about the book. When t are multiple editions/formats of a book at APU, this page will also lead to information about additional access options (ie, eBook access or to place a request), and/or Library/Shelving/Call Number Location(s) and Availability.
Note: Request Item on a record for an item at APU generates a "hold" or "document delivery" request form. For items not at APU, you will see Request from Interlibrary Loan, which generates an ILL form to request ILL to obtain the item from another library for you.
